The biggest biodiversity festival in Singapore is back!
The Festival of Biodiversity is an annual event organised by the National Parks Board in collaboration with the Biodiversity Roundtable. This year, the festival will feature over 20 NGOs and nature group partners who will showcase different aspects of Singapore's biodiversity scene, with the aim of creating awareness about our island's biodiversity and nurturing our City in Nature vision.
Whether you are a nature enthusiast or just looking for something fun to do, head down and explore a range of activities for all ages, including interactive booths, workshops, storytelling and talks by nature and conservation experts. Take this opportunity to celebrate and learn more about Singapore’s rich natural heritage!
